About Stephan R. Orth

Stephan R. Orth is a scholar working on Nephrology, Cardiology and Cardiovascular Medicine and Physiology, having authored 57 papers that have together received 4.2k indexed citations. Recurring topics across this work include Chronic Kidney Disease and Diabetes (19 papers), Blood Pressure and Hypertension Studies (13 papers) and Renin-Angiotensin System Studies (12 papers). The work is most often cited by research in Nephrology (2.1k citations), Cardiology and Cardiovascular Medicine (1.2k citations) and Transplantation (137 citations). Stephan R. Orth has collaborated with scholars based in Germany, Switzerland and United States. Frequent co-authors include Eberhard Ritz, Stein Hallan, Kerstin Amann, Christiane Viedt, Etsuro Ogata, Stian Lydersen, Kurt Kvenild, Solfrid Romundstad, Jörg Kreuzer and Eberhard Ritz. Their work appears in journals such as New England Journal of Medicine, Kidney International and Hypertension.
